How Structural Drying Services Work
A proper structural drying service needs a thoughtful and meticulous approach. We can’t just rush in and start drying, we need to assess the situation, identify the source of the moisture, and develop a personalized plan to get your property back to normal. This may involve using specialized equipment like desiccant dehumidifiers, air scrubbers, and water extraction units to remove excess moisture and prevent further damage.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ll send a trained technician to assess the situation and identify the source of the moisture. This helps us develop a customized plan to get your property back to normal. Our team will use specialized equipment to detect hidden moisture and identify any potential safety hazards. We’ll work with you to develop a clear plan of action and provide regular updates throughout the process.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use specialized equipment to extract excess water from your property. This may involve using wet vacuums, pumps, and other equipment to remove standing water and saturated materials. Our team will work quickly and efficiently to reduce disruption and prevent further damage.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ll use desiccant dehumidifiers, air scrubbers, and other equipment to dry and dehumidify your property.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th. Our team will monitor the situation closely and make adjustments as needed to ensure that your property is returned to a safe and healthy condition.
Step 4: Monitoring and Inspection
We’ll continue to monitor the situation and conduct regular inspections to ensure that your property is dry and free of moisture. This helps us catch any potential issues before they become major problems. Structural Drying Services Cost In Mapleton, UT
The cost of structural drying services can vary depending on the severity of the water dam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Mapleton, UT. These are estimates, and actual costs may be higher or lower dep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and removal |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of water damage |
| Desiccant d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of water damage, type of equipment used |
| Air scrubbing and ventilation |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, severity of water damage, type of equipment used |
| Mold remediation |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of affected area, severity of mold growth, type of equipment used |
| Structural drying and repair |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of affected area, severity of water damage, type of repairs needed |

Common Questions About Structural Drying Services
How long does structural drying take?
We typically start seeing results within 60 minutes of arrival. But, the duration of the service depends on the severity of the water damage and the size of the affected area. In most cases, we can complete the structural drying process within 3-5 days.
What causes water damage?
Water damage can be caused by a variety of factors, including leaks, flooding, and high humidity. It can also be caused by burst pipes, overflowing appliances, and other plumbing issues. No matter the cause,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age and safety hazards.
How do you prevent water damage?
Preventing water damage needs regular maintenance and inspections. Check your plumbing regularly for leaks and corrosion, and ensure that your gutters and downspouts are clear and functioning correctly. Also, consider installing a sump pump or water alarm to alert you to potential issues.
What happens if I ignore water damage?
Ignoring water damage can lead to further damage, safety hazards, and even health issues. Water can seep into hidden areas, causing significant damage and reducing the value of your property. Mold growth can also occur, leading to health issues and property damage. Don’t ignore the issue, address it quickly to prevent bigger problems down the line.
What is the difference between water damage and flood damage?
Water damage and flood damage are related but distinct issues. Water damage refers to damage caused by excess moisture, while flood damage refers to damage caused by a large amount of water entering a property. Both issues need prompt attention to prevent further damage and safety hazards.
